Reliable Roofing Contractors and Roof Repairs in Kingston as well as Kingston upon Thames Keeping a strong, long-lasting roof is crucial for every property, no matter if it’s a traditional home in Kingston or a modern office building in Kingston upon Thames. With unpredictable weather conditions, from torrential downpours to https://meticulousaxis32.iyublog.com/35906985/new-step-by-step-information-for-roofer-kingston-upon-thames